**Q: Why does the Lundqvist pool cap connections at 40?**

The Brindlewood cluster enforces a hard server-side limit, and exceeding it causes silent query queuing that looks like latency. Keep the cap unless the DBA group raises the ceiling. If the pool config vault locks you out, use the recovery passphrase below.

recovery phrase for fajeg-kawep: druix-gorius-briax-ulaeth-fraox-lammir-pelox-jormir-pelwyn-julir

The waveform preview in Clipforge renders from a downsampled peak file rather than the raw audio, generated at upload time by the Brindle worker pool. This keeps scrubbing responsive even on hour-long sessions, at the cost of a few seconds of preprocessing. For the release, we froze the downsampling parameters after testing against Orla's podcast corpus — changing them invalidates every cached peak file. The shipped constants are these.

limits module of fafog-tawef:
CAPS = {
    "belath": 369,
    "queneth": 818,
    "ralwyn": 169,
    "goriel": 1004,
    "novvan": 808,
}

Handover — Top Floor Quiet Room

Priya, the quiet room on level 9 at Calder House is now bookable again after the ventilation fix. Please keep the blinds down until the glare film arrives, and log any booking clashes with facilities. The door lock was rekeyed on Tuesday, so use the new code below.

badge for fajog-fahap: bdg-G-50

## Reset flow — limits & quotas

The revamped Keystile reset flow enforces per-account and per-source throttles at the edge, not in the mailer. Token lifetime is short by design; resend attempts share a single budget window. Exceeding any quota returns a generic response to avoid enumeration. Maintainers: change these only with a migration note, since support scripts assume them. Current enforced values are listed below.

constants for faduf-hadug:
QUOTAS = {
    "oliath": 10,
    "zorwyn": 2,
}